Crotona Park East is a Bronx neighborhood of prewar walk-up apartment buildings, mid-rise public housing developments, and a growing number of new affordable and mixed-income residential projects adjacent to the 127-acre Crotona Park. The 2 and 5 trains at East 174th Street and Freeman Street stations provide subway access to Manhattan. Crotona Park features a 3.3-acre lake, public pool, running track, and sports courts.
